Nadeem Husain, M.D. has joined the cardiology staff at Skaggs Regional Medical Center.  He was initially referred to Skaggs Regional Medical Center by Dr. Vijit, a former cardiologist at Skaggs.  Husain says, “Dr. Vijit spoke highly of the staff and facility here at Skaggs.  When I came to Skaggs it was apparent why he enjoyed his time here: the practice, people, and environment of Skaggs.  I am very pleased to be here and a part of the team.”

Dr. Husain attended medical school at the University of Punjab, Pakistan.  He came to the United States in 1994 and began his residency in internal medicine at the University of South Alabama.  He later served as a primary care physician at the Mobile County Health Department.  In 2001, he joined the faculty of University of South Alabama, where he was assistant professor of medicine.  While there he was involved in clinical teaching and mentoring of medical students.  Dr. Husain finished his fellowship in cardiology from the University of Alabama in 2008.  At that time he completed one year of additional training in interventional cardiology at the Henry Ford Hospital in Detroit.

Dr. Husain has been involved in clinical research in interventional cardiology and has publications in national journals including, Cardiovascular Revascularization Medicine.  Husain is a well-read speaker on various topics nationally, including, “Hurricane Heart”, a presentation at the Cardiovascular Revascularization Therapies 2008 meeting in Washington, D.C., discussing myocardial stunning precipitated by Hurricane Katrina.

Dr. Husain loves to travel and spend time with his wife and two young daughters, ages 6 and 9.  He joins Drs. Arunakul, Bhargava, and Nissenbaum at Branson Heart Center, 1150 State Hwy 248, Branson, Missouri, (417) 336-4112.

Branson, Mo… CAM’s Gospel Sing-Off fundraiser, scheduled for Labor Day Monday, September 7th at Sight & Sound Theatres in Branson, will open with a guest appearance by Branson’s highly acclaimed entertainment family and Top 10 Finalist in NBC’s America’s Got Talent, The Duttons.

According to “Mom” Sheila Dutton, “It’s a privilege to help support the charitable activities of Christian Action Ministries, particularly at a time when there is so much need within our country and our community. Everyone is looking forward to this fantastic event that will be showcasing a wealth of gospel singing talent.” The Duttons have been a mainstay in Branson entertainment for the past decade with the Dutton Theater and Dutton Family Inn.

After their opening performance, Ben Dutton will be proceeding to the judges table to join the other celebrity judges for the event, including Lee Loughnane of the rock group Chicago, entertainment editor and gospel singer Ronnie Paige, and the Director of Benevolence and Community Outreach for the James River Assembly, Mark Wright.

CAM’s Gospel Sing-Off is 2009’s major fundraiser to support CAM Food Pantry, which provided services to 11,686 individuals in 2008, 36% of whom were children. 12 highly-talented finalists will compete before the four celebrity judges for $5,000 in cash prizes from Branson Tourism Center. The event is being hosted by Branson resident and Foggy River Boy, Bob Hubbard.

A rare opportunity to see recording artists Dionne Warwick and B.J. Thomas appearing on the same show is the next event being presented in a series of special events at RFD-TV The Theatre in Branson. This extraordinary limited engagement is scheduled for Friday, September 18th and Saturday, September 19th with shows at 8:00 p.m. each evening.

“I have always wanted to get these two artists together for a concert,” said producer and promoter Joe Sullivan. “There have been so many parallels in their careers. Both had their early success on the same label, Scepter Records. They both had major hits with Burt Bacharach-Hal David songs, both sold millions of records, had numerous top-ten hits and won several Grammy Awards. This is going to be a concert with back to back top-ten hits from start to finish. I encourage everyone to get tickets early for the best seats.”

Dionne Warwick has, over an illustrious four-decade career, established herself as an international musical legend. Her reputation as a hit maker has been firmly etched into public consciousness, thanks to nearly sixty charted hits since “Don’t Make Me Over” began its climb up the charts in December 1962. As a performer, she has charmed and entertained audiences on every continent, amassing a worldwide audience.

Dionne Warwick received her first Grammy Award in 1968 (for the classic “Do You Know The Way to San Jose?”), and during the next three decades won Grammys for her performances with “I’ll Never Fall in Love Again,” “Dejà Vu,” “I’ll Never Love This Way Again,” “That’s What Friends Are For,” with “Don’t Make Me Over,” “Walk on By”
and “Alfie” all going into the Grammy Hall of Fame. Dionne has starred in numerous television specials and series as well as major motion pictures.
During the four decades B.J. Thomas has performed, he has sold more than 70 million records, earned 2 Platinum records, had 11 Gold records, won 5 Grammy Awards, 2 Dove Awards for Gospel Recordings and 15 Top 40 Pop/Rock Hits including “Raindrops Keep Fallin’ On My Head,” “Eyes of a New York Woman,” “Hooked On A Feeling,” “Rock and Roll Lullaby,” and “I Just Can’t Help Believing.” B.J. has also had 10 Top 40 Country Chart Hits which include “(Hey Won’t You Play) Another Somebody Done Somebody Wrong Song”, “Whatever Happened To Old Fashioned Love” and “Two Car Garage” along with many other achievements.

As you may know, from August 16 until September 26, the White River Valley Historical Society will be hosting New Harmonies, a Smithsonian traveling exhibit on American Roots Music.  We are very fortunate to have this exhibit in Taney County, as only six towns in Missouri were selected for the opportunity in 2009.  Along with the exhibit, we will be hosting concerts, lunch time music at our new museum, weekly noon time lectures from some of the Ozarks’ best known traditional music experts, and special children’s activities.  All of these events, expect for the Shadowrock Jubilee on September 26, are free.

The Hughes American Family Theatre is pleased to announce the addition of famed guitarist JimGreeninger to their theatre line-up.

Jim Greeninger studied with legendary guitarist Andres Segovia, debuted at Carnegie Recital Hall, and was the first guitarist to be invited to teach at the Juilliard School of Music. With over two million views on YouTube, and holding the number one spot in the category of Classical Guitar,
(over 155,000 videos posted), Jim Greeninger is one of the top guitarists in the world today.

Theatre owner Jason Hughes exclaimed, “We are so fortunate to have such a gifted performer here at our theatre. I am simply amazed at Jim’s versatility! Not only is he a master of classical music, but also moves through all styles of music on his guitar, from jazz to country to gospel
and more with equal ease and finesse.”

Greeninger’s show opens August 5, 2009 at the Hughes American Family Theatre. Show times are Tue-Fri starting at 5:15 PM and ending at 6:45 PM. Dinner is also available. Local residents are invited to attend Area Appreciation Shows August 11 – 14 at $5 per ticket.

Besides being a superb guitarist in all styles of music, Jim Greeninger also hand builds some incredible guitars. Guests will experience his “50 foot guitar.” If you sit off to the right or left, it sounds as if the guitar is moving; in the center you are surrounded by all six strings and a fifty foot wall of sound; in the balcony the sound comes alive from all directions. And yet all of this sounds purely acoustic. This is truly an incredible sound experience.
